Advantages Offered by Dehydroacetic Acid

Broad-Spectrum Efficacy

As a broad-spectrum antimicrobial agent, Dehydroacetic Acid provides robust protection against a wide range of bacteria, yeasts, and molds.

Safety and Biodegradability

The benefits of dehydroacetic acid in cosmetics highlight its low toxicity and biodegradability, aligning with greener formulation practices.

Formulation Versatility

With its compatibility with various ingredients and effectiveness across a wide pH range (typically 2-6), it simplifies dehydroacetic acid applications in diverse product types.

Key Applications

Cosmetics and Personal Care

DHA is a staple preservative in skincare, haircare, and makeup to prevent microbial contamination, ensuring product safety and efficacy.

Food Preservation

Used as a food additive (E265), it helps inhibit mold and bacteria, contributing to the shelf-life of select food products.

Industrial Uses

Its dehydroacetic acid preservative uses extend to paints, leather products, and packaging materials, protecting them from microbial degradation.

Animal Feed

DHA can be utilized as a preservative in animal feed to prevent mold and bacterial growth, ensuring feed quality.
